The Kid Who Would Be King release date, cast, plot: All you need to know

The Kid Who Would Be King is directed by Attack The Block auteur Joe Cornish. There is already a fanbase already clued up on the Arthurian legends, upon which The Kid Who Would Be King is based. But there is also a dedicated fanbase for Cornish – his seminal Attack the Block gained a wealth of support, though was far more adult in theme than the upcoming fantasy flick.

What is The Kid Who Would Be King release date?

The UK will see the modern adaptation of the classic tale on February 15, 2019.

But the first country to get the movie was South Korea, with a January 16 release date.

The Kid Who Would Be King was out in the USA yesterday, on January 25, 2019.

Last on the list is Hong Kong, where The Kid Who Would Be King will be in cinemas on June 20, 2019.

What is the plot of The Kid Who Would Be King?

The official plot synopsis reads: “Alex Elliott is an ordinary boy who is picked on at school.

“However, that changes when he finds and pulls King Arthur’s famous sword Excalibur.

“He discovers that he is destined to form a new round table for an upcoming battle with the medieval villain Morgana, who summons evil forces to rule the world.

“The wizard Merlin, who appears young but can transform into his old self, assists Alex in his quest.”

Who is in the cast of The Kid Who Would Be King?

Newcomer Louis Ashbourne Serkis plays the modern day Arthur, aka Alex Elliot.

Tom Taylor (Doctor Foster) plays Lance, one of Alex’s friends named after Lancelot.

Swedish actress Rebecca Ferguson plays Morgana “Morgan” le Fay.

Morgana is an evil sorceress and old enemy of Merlin, her half-brother King Arthur, and all of Camelot.

Patrick Stewart plays the wizard Merlin, who decides to keep watch over Alex.

To do this, Merlin the wizard takes the form of a teenager to blend in with the other teenagers.

As a teenager, Merlin is played by Angus Imrie, who is best known for his role in The Archers.

Other cast members include Dean Chaumoo as Bedders, Rhianna Doris as Kaye, Denise Gough as Mrs Elliot, and Genevieve O’Reilly as Sophie, Alex’s Aunt.
